Facile Handling of 3D Two‐Photon Polymerized Microstructures by Ultra‐Conformable Freestanding Polymeric Membranes

open access: yesAdvanced Functional Materials, Volume 33, Issue 39, September 26, 2023., 2023
The applicability of direct laser writing by two‐photon polymerization (2PP) is extended to non‐planar substrates. The presented technique transfers 2PP 3D structures to complex surfaces by exploiting polymeric ultra‐thin films which serve both as a sacrificial supporting layer and a final conformal adhesive on targeted interfaces.

Sleep regularity in healthy adolescents: Associations with sleep duration, sleep quality, and mental health

open access: yesJournal of Sleep Research, Volume 32, Issue 4, August 2023., 2023
Summary Current evidence points to the importance of sleep for adolescent physical and mental health. To date, most studies have examined the association between sleep duration/quality and health in adolescence. An emerging line of research suggests that regularity in the timing of sleep may also play an important role in well‐being.

Mode Coupling in Electromechanical Systems: Recent Advances and Applications

open access: yesAdvanced Electronic Materials, Volume 9, Issue 7, July 2023., 2023
Coupled mechanical resonator systems have recently become the focus of intense research in the field of micro/nanoelectromechanical systems. Focusing especially on experimental developments and practical applications, the coupled mechanism is divided in three types: intermode, near‐neighbor, and long‐range coupling.
